Be warned, changing that is known to cause issues. AA isn't working properly due to it not being a true fullscreen application, hopefully it'll get fixed soon, Luthier did mention it was on the list to do.

Also, there was a minor update on one of the Russian forums earlier which was translated as:

Translation: at this point about 50% of features is off (just not ready), but devs will slowly add this features in game when it is ready. In future: new clouds with sub-scattering, new weather, landscape.

Also they say that current water is place-holder from DX9 version. New water will have a wave, surf, and will be transparent - you can see ships below waterline, submarine, bottom of the sea.

But right now they fixing bugs and work on optimisation.

It's smooth and playable in the main, meaning you can concentrate on finding bugs in the modelling of systems rather than just trying to get it running.
 
Make sure you do the following to ensure a good start:

1) Turn off steam cloud sync.

2) Locate the launcher.exe file in the \Steam\SteamApps\common\il-2 sturmovik cliffs of dover folder and disable desktop composition via the right click properties menu.

3) In video settings turn off SSAO and epilepsy filter, you should be able to run pretty much everything else at maximum depending on your resolution, but do expect it to struggle over London.
 
Luthier said:
We are working our butts off trying to get a beta patch done for right now, which may still happen - stay tuned. In the worst case, this might be Monday. However we'll do everything we can to roll it out in 3-4 hours.

Stuff in this patch:

1. Major changes to online code, statistics, stability, etc.

2. More performance increases, including streamlined block loading that lets you switch between planes over England and France instantaneously (then watch the landscape underneath load in).

3. Force feedback.

4. True full screen, VSync.

5. Various changes in aircraft animations, FM, etc - a huge list.

6. Lots of changes to ground object AI and DM - another huge list.

7. New IL-2 style QMB missions.

We've also been working on SLI and Crossfire support. Crossfire is probably a couple of weeks out, while SLI is most likely going to wait for the next driver release from NVidia. By the way, SLI/Crossfire hardware should no longer cause slow-downs as of the last patch, so this shouldn't be as huge a let-down as it could have been.

Luthier said:
Hi everyone,

It's here.

Since, as we were struggling with the full screen mode, we managed to finalize our Crossfire and SLI support we decided to bunch it together and release a combined beta patch. All the features of the previous patch are considered final, but new features are not.

Please find the patch readme below.

************************************************** **************************************

The latest patch continues to improve on overall performance and multiplayer
functionality, as well as adding new gameplay options such as new Quick missions.

The current patch contains the following changes:

GRAPHICS
* Added beta Crossfire support.
* Added True full-screen mode. The game was previously playing in a stretched
window; that mode is also still available. Switch between windowed, pseudo
(stretched window) and true full screen modes in the Video Options.
NOTE: If you are running an ATI video card and you notice reduced performance in
True full-screen mode, please switch back to Pseudo to improve framerate;
* Greatly improved performance over large cities, especially with Buildings Detail
settings set below Very High. NOTE: if you do experience stutters over cities
with Building Detail set to Very High, please consider turning it down. Even
setting this to Medium will have almost no noticeable effect on visual quality
of the game;
* Introduced background landscape loading that slowly creates landscape under the
player's camera. You can now quickly switch from England to France with
virtually no slow-downs. Performance gain is most noticeable on CPUs with four+
cores.

AIRCRAFT VISUALS
* Reduced head motion effects, especially in terms of G;
* Increased draw distance for markings and decals on aircraft;
* Fixed minor Bf. 110 damage and animation issues;
* Fixed weird movement of Bf. 110's magnetic compass dial;
* Fixed Bf. 109 gunsight misalignment;
* Fixed a hole under a damaged engine cowling in the Defiant;
* Fixed visual issues with Defiant's tail damage;
* Put a mirror onto the Hurricane;
* Fixed Hurricane's tail damage visuals;
* Updated Hurricane radiator animation;
* Ju. 88 gear now open properly;
* Fixed minor Ju. 88 damage visuals;
* Asked the Ju. 88's pilot to keep his feet on the pedals;
* Made minor changes to cockpits of G. 50 and Ju. 88;
* Fixed a visual issue with the Spitfire's antenna;
* Fixed minor Sunderland damage visuals;
* Made minor modifications to Spitfire cockpit;
* Fixed minor damage visuals in the Ju. 88;
* Fixed minor damage visuals in the Hurricane;
* Fixed minor damage visuals in the Ju. 87;
* Made various modifications to SFX.

AIRCRAFT PHYSICS & A.I
* Carburetter backfire effects now require a certain amount of gasoline mix to be
contained in the intake to actually do some damage;
* Aircraft fires now burn crew members;
* Changed magnetic inclination to 10.11 degree west to reflect actual 1940 values;
* Removed ignition control handle from the Bf. 109;
* Defiant's gunner now opens both hatches when bailing out;
* He. 111 top gunner's machine gun won't dip into the fuselage any more;
* Made all fuel pressure gauges a single-tube type;
* Made turret mounts unlock faster;
* Removed the effect that made Bf. 109's motor shake at higher altitudes;
* Added aircraft buffeting to wing icing effects;
* Increased wing lift loss during wing icing;
* Fixed the issue where non-symmetrical damage to landing flap mechanics resulted in
symmetrical air flow over both wings.

GENERAL
* Added Force Feedback support to the game;
* Added six new Il-2-style Quick missions. See them at the bottom of the list -
three each for German and British attacks of Airfields, Bridges and Transport
Columns. Fly in bombers, escort and intercept and scramble fighters, with
missions of up to 128 aircraft!
* Made sure plane selection and other user modifications stick in Quick Mission
Builder when returning to the interface after flying a custom mission;
* Restored throttle-up smoke from non-player planes;
* Fixed some pilot animations;
* Updated some briefings and other in-game texts;
* Improved the overall look of the 2D Map;
* Added a Scale control to the 2D Map (imperial for British, metric for Germans
and Italians);
* Added city and airfield labels to the 2D Map;
* Added larger 64x64 icons to the 2D Map;
* Improved the order in which icons are drawn on the 2D Map when on top of each
other;
* Improved the look of the Battle Area grid;
* Fixed icon size selection options;
* Fixed issues encountered when destroying certain types of railway cars;
* Improved ground crewmembers in online games;
* Made sure Bobbin Cable can be selected in the FMB without issues;
* Fixed an issue encountered when trying to place crew into an object without a
regiment;
* Fixed an issue with launching night missions with search lights on dedicated
servers;
* Fixed an issue with launching missions with certain ships on dedicated servers;
* Fixed an issue with launching missions with armor when sound is disabled.
* Fixed an issue with planes are once again exploding when starting in
hangars.

MULTIPLAYER
* Improved server and client stablity and performance;
* Improved statistics;
* Fixed phantom crewmembers occasionally appearing in place of dropped planes;
* Made sure airborne planes are created with sufficient airspeed in online games
(born speed now tied to the plane's top speed);
* Made sure all players see the same time of day in an online server.

CHANNEL MAP
* Made Dungeness Point look more like the real-life location;
* Added the town of Horsham to the map;
* Added Westhampnett airfield to the map.
